Inquests into the deaths of two men who were found in the same house in Burnham within a matter of weeks were held at Bucks Coroners Court in Beaconsfield yesterday.
Christopher Tooley, 47 of Boyn Valley Road in Maidenhead was found in the flat in Coulson Way on Tuesday, January 29.
Puneet Rahi, 37, of no fixed abode, was found at the same address on Friday, February 15.
Buckinghamshire coroner Richard Hulett heard Mr Rahi had been one of several people arrested in the house as part of the investigation into Mr Tooley's death.
Mr Hulett recorded a verdict of death by misadventure due to a combination of alcohol and drugs for both men.
Several items of paraphernalia used for intravenous drugs were found around the house.
Detective Constable Diane Rooney, of Thames Valley Police, said the neighbourhood team was doing 'a lot of work' at the house to stop people coming to the property to take drugs, and help them with their addictions.
